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to address various challenges related to ground conditions, flooding, or zoning requirements. The process typically includes carefully lifting a building, often using specialized equipment, to a higher foundation or new support system. This procedure helps preserve valuable properties while adapting them to changing environmental or regulatory circumstances, ensuring they meet current standards and requirements.

One of the primary issues building raising services help solve is flood risk mitigation. In areas prone to flooding or with a history of water intrusion, raising a property can prevent damage to the structure and its contents. Additionally, properties located in regions with fluctuating ground levels or unstable soil conditions may require elevation to maintain stability and safety. Building raising can also be a solution for properties that need to comply with new zoning laws or elevation mandates, allowing owners to retain their homes or commercial spaces without extensive reconstruction.

The types of properties that commonly utilize building raising services include residential homes, especially those in flood-prone zones or low-lying areas. Commercial properties, such as retail stores or warehouses, may also benefit from elevation to protect assets and ensure operational continuity. In some cases, historic or architecturally significant structures are raised to preserve their integrity while adapting them to modern environmental challenges. These services are suitable for a range of property sizes and styles, provided the structure is compatible with the lifting process.

Foundation Preparation - Costs for preparing a site for building raising typically range from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on soil conditions and existing foundation issues. Examples include leveling or reinforcing existing structures before raising.

Building Raising Equipment - Renting or using specialized equipment can cost between $2,000 and $6,000. This includes jacks, cranes, and other machinery needed to lift and stabilize the structure.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for building raising services usually fall between $4,000 and $10,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more intricate structures tend to require more labor hours.

Permitting and Inspection - Permitting fees and inspections generally range from $200 to $1,000, varying by local regulations and project scope. These costs cover necessary approvals before and after the raising process.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
